When does a boat need a Galvanic Isolator?

A boat needs galvanic isolation when two dissimilar metals are in contact with each other in the presence of an electrolyte (such as water) and an electrical current flows between them. This can lead to accelerated corrosion and damage to metal components of the boat.

When you connect your boat to shore power there is the possibility of a difference in voltage between your boat and the onshore supply. This difference can lead to galvanic currents and subsequent corrosion of your vessel, particularly the hull where it is connecting with water. Galvanic isolation protects your boat from these currents, and removes the risk of galvanic corrosion.
